A hearse is a special vehicle used to carry a deceased person in a coffin, especially to or from a funeral.

用法与细微差别

A 'hearse' is formal and specifically refers to funeral vehicles, not ambulances or regular cars. It is commonly used in both British and American English, mainly in the context of funerals.
